Thanks for the log files, Kris. The next time McIDAS-V closes unexpectedly, could you go to the Console and search for any references to java? You can get to the console by clicking the magnifying glass on the top toolbar and entering "console". This should default to looking at "All Messages" in the left panel of the window. In the upper right corner of this Console window, there is a text field where you can search for a string of text. Search for "java" (without the quotes) and see if there are any mentions of it. If there are, please send us the relevant text. If there aren't any mentions of it, please let us know that as well.
